Best Nephrologists in South Miami, FL

3 businesses found
Sort:  

1KIDZ Pediatric Nephrology

5.0
167 reviews
6200 Sunset Drive, Suite 303, South Miami, FL, 33143
  • Closed
  • Opens 8:00 a.m. tomorrow

2Almeida Mario MD

4.2
58 reviews
7000 SW 62nd Ave #605, Ste 605, South Miami, FL, 33143
  • Closed
  • Opens 7:30 a.m. tomorrow

3Dr. Mario Almeida Suarez

No reviews
7000 SW 62nd Ave #605, South Miami, FL, 33143
  • Closed
  • Opens 9:00 a.m. tomorrow

Can’t find a business?

Adding a business to Birdeye is as easy as 1, 2, 3.

Add business